New Academic Personnel Policy 137 and Revised Academic Personnel Policies 140, 145, and 150 Regarding Non-Senate Academic Appointees

Enclosed are the following Academic Personnel Policies, effective immediately:

• APM - 137, Non-Senate Academic Appointees/Term Appointment
• APM - 140, Non-Senate Academic Appointees/Grievances
• APM - 145, Non-Senate Academic Appointees/Layoff and Involuntary Reduction in Time
• APM - 150, Non-Senate Academic Appointees/Corrective Action and Dismissal.

These policies were developed by a systemwide work group and have been reviewed by campuses, the Academic Senate, the Office of the General Counsel, employee organizations, and affected employees.

Academic Personnel Policy 137 is a new policy that defines and articulates conditions of employment for non-Senate academic appointees with term appointments, except for those covered by a Memorandum of Understanding. It sets forth standards and due process procedures that govern the non-reappointment of members in this group.

Revised Academic Personnel Policies 140, 145, and 150 apply to non-Senate academic appointees, who are not covered by a Memorandum of Understanding. These supersede existing policies. Revisions to Academic Personnel Policy 140 provide for a clearer and more timely grievance process. Revisions to Academic Personnel Policy 145 set good cause standards for instituting layoff and involuntary reduction in time, and clarify procedures for grieving layoff decisions. Revisions to Academic Personnel Policy 150 clarify good cause standards and procedures for instituting corrective action or dismissal.
